Greg Abbott's Border Policies Are Working


Governor Greg Abbott's tightening of security along the Texas-Mexico border is likely pushing illegal migrants to attempt crossings in neighboring states instead, according to a prominent political scientist who said California and Arizona have been turned into national "weak spots."

Mark Shanahan, an expert in American politics at the University of Surrey, was speaking after U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) data showed a sharp fall in overall crossings for January versus December. Shanahan said illegal migrants are aware of tightened security in Texas, so they are targeting other states.
